FIXTURE CHANGE: Hull v Liverpool – Tuesday 28th April, kick-off 7:45pm.
Following Liverpool’s progression in the FA Cup last night we have been informed that our game against Liverpool has been changed to Tuesday 28th April, kick-off 7:45pm. Please be aware this game will not be televised.
